Product reviews:
Patrick
2025-12-20 iphone X
New balance 576 made in England 30th new balance 576 made in england
new balance 576 made in england
Herman
2025-12-26 iphone 7
New Balance 576 'Made in England' - Tan new balance 576 made in england
new balance 576 made in england
Lucien
2025-12-23 iphone 11 Pro
New Balance 576 Made in England: Amazon new balance 576 made in england
new balance 576 made in england
Nelson
2025-12-21 iphone 11 Pro Max
New balance 576 made in england, Fesyen new balance 576 made in england
new balance 576 made in england